I have a Canon 580EX!! speedlight and I am considering adding two 430 EX!!. One of the things I want to do is high speed flash photography. This would require setting the whole system (every flash) to 1/32 power. Does anyone know if this can be done with the Canon flash system in master/slave mode?

You can use the 580 on camera in commander to control the 430's down to 1/32 or whatever else you want. You must have the 580 on camera to do this, or you must get a IR commander unit to command the bunch of them off camera. I think they are called the ST-E2 for Canon.

ETA: Remember, using any visible light triggering, you are limited by distance and by ambient light amounts, as well as usually by line of sight.

I can fire my 420EX in HSS using a 580EX11 as the master.

Only way I could get it to fire though was with the master set to ETTL. Probably something messed up with my configuration that prevented it from firing with a manual output setting.
